Output 86b6f20eecbc3d28dda7b36570a3d682efb80575f150dfade525764c747c8360:0

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855dd989f726aec6b3aeeedc24fc836937326205 OP_EQUAL
address
3DrCDrRYks4Lfh2oQGcg4UJr4keX2rshJT
transaction
86b6f20eecbc3d28dda7b36570a3d682efb80575f150dfade525764c747c8360
confirmations
289897
spent
true